Funny Story by Emily Henry

Daphne feels like such a fool. Only days before, her life had seemed like it was on a seamless track: engaged to Peter, she had moved into his beautiful home, became a part of his life, even ingratiated herself with his family and his friends. She was happy – or so she thought. But it has been blown to pieces now, with his sudden proclamation that he is, in fact, in love with his supposed “best friend” Petra (who is also engaged – to Miles). Still in shock, she barely even registers that Peter and Petra are going away for a week together to give her a chance to move out. But where is she to go??? Fortunately, Miles offers Daphne extra room in his apartment – a situation that will, of course, be temporary. In fact, living in the town Peter and Petra were still inhabiting is going to be temporary. She just has to get through her one major work project – and then she can leave. But will she?

This is a sweet, albeit predictable, romcom that will engage and entertain you. Emily Henry has a gift for creating charming characters with unexpectedly complicated backstories and clever, witty banter. There is a warmth that radiates off the pages and even the more troublesome characters have a vulnerability that shines through. And while you may guess the ending, there is a circuitous route that leads there, keeping you engaged and entertained just ever so much longer.
